- Notes
- Edition statement transposed; precedes "By Thomas Dilworth ..." on title page.
- Signatures: A-S⁶ (S6 verso blank).
- "To Mr. Thomas Dilworth, on his compendium of arithmetic, intitled The schoolmaster's assistant."--p. [xvii], in verse; signed: Moses Brown [i.e., Browne].
- "To Mr. Thomas Dilworth, on his Schoolmaster's assistant."--p. [xviii], in verse; signed: William Deane.
- Advertisement for books and stationery sold by Naphtali Judah, p. [1] at end.
- RBC copy imperfect: p. [i]-[ii] (including portrait) and p. [1]-[2] at end wanting.
- Kaplan Collection copies 1 & 2 presented to the Penn Libraries in 2012 by Arnold and Deanne Kaplan.
- Kaplan Collection copies 1 & 2 both have portrait and final advertisements pasted down.
- Kaplan Collection copy 1 collectify no. 2006.12.26.00800; Kaplan Collection copy 2 collectify no. 2006.12.26.00801
